Piperacillin and Tazobactam Injection Recalled for Sterility Assurance Failure
Astral SteriTech recalls approximately 393,930 vials of Piperacillin and Tazobactam for Injection nationwide due to lack of assurance of sterility, per FDA Class II classification.

Plain-English summary
Astral SteriTech Private Ltd. is recalling Piperacillin and Tazobactam for Injection, USP, 4.5 grams per vial (NDC 70594-080-02), manufactured for Xellia Pharmaceuticals USA, LLC. Approximately 393,930 vials have been distributed nationwide within the United States. The recall affects all lots currently within their expiration dates.
The recall was initiated due to lack of assurance of sterility. Piperacillin and Tazobactam is an intravenous antibiotic combination used to treat bacterial infections. Injectable medications must meet strict sterility standards to ensure patient safety.
This is an FDA Class II recall. The affected product has been distributed to healthcare facilities nationwide.
